How Do Checkout and Return Workflows Reduce Risk? Think of a checkout workflow as a library system for expensive, mission-critical hardware. Just as a library won't let a book vanish without a record of who took it, a data center shouldn't let a spare drive, a laptop, or a rack unit leave its assigned location without a documented handoff. The comparison isn't decorative - it reflects a genuinely similar mechanism: an item is signed out to a person, expected back by a certain point, and flagged if it doesn't return on schedule.
Consider a simple example: a data center keeps ten spare network cards for emergency swaps. Without a checkout system, a technician might grab a card during an overnight incident and forget to log it, leaving the next shift to assume ten cards are still on hand when only seven remain. With a checkout workflow tied to the asset database, the system shows exactly which three are out, who took them, and for which incident ticket - turning a guessing game into a two-minute lookup.

What Should IT Asset Tracking Actually Track in a Server Room? Serial numbers and asset tags are the obvious starting point, but a server room holds more nuance than a simple inventory count suggests. Rack position matters for cooling and power planning. Warranty and lease expiration dates matter for budgeting. Firmware versions matter for compatibility during upgrades. A capable system links all of this to a single record, so a search for one piece of network equipment returns not just "where is it" but "what condition is it in, who's responsible for it, and when does its support contract expire."

Because the records live in a structured database rather than a flat file, searches can be filtered by rack, zone, client, asset type, or custodian in seconds. For an inventory control specialist managing thousands of line items across multiple rooms, that difference in query speed translates directly into faster audits and fewer discrepancies left unresolved at month's end.
The deeper problem is that spreadsheets have no memory of context. They record a static list, not a history of movement, checkout, or condition changes. IT asset tracking software addresses this by storing every entry as a structured record with timestamps, user attribution, and location history, so a server that moved from Rack 4 to Rack 9 last month is not just "corrected" in a cell but logged as an event that can be reviewed later if a discrepancy turns up during a quarterly audit. It was 2 a.m. when a data center operator in Northbrook realized the audit spreadsheet didn't match what was actually racked in the server room. Three switches were unaccounted for, a decommissioned server had never been logged as removed, and nobody could say for certain who had last touched the equipment in question. That scramble is familiar to almost anyone who has managed a colocation facility or enterprise server room without a dependable tracking system in place, and it rarely stems from carelessness so much as from tools that were never built for the pace and density of modern IT environments.
Fast search also changes how staff behave day to day. When people trust that equipment can be found in seconds, they're more willing to log items properly at intake rather than setting them aside "to record later," a habit that is usually how records start drifting from reality in the first place. Search functionality built on structured records, rather than scattered notes, rewards good data hygiene because the payoff - instantly finding what you need - is immediate and visible every time someone uses it.
